How much does basement waterproofing cost?

Factors that Affect the Cost

The cost of basement waterproofing depends on several factors such as the size of your basement, the type of waterproofing system you choose, the condition of your basement, and the complexity of the project.

Average Cost Range for Basement Waterproofing in Toronto

The average cost range for basement waterproofing in Toronto is between $2,500 and $10,000. However, this is just a rough estimate and the actual cost will depend on the factors mentioned above. The Best Basement Waterproofing System A. Internal Waterproofing Methods

Internal Waterproofing Methods

Explanation of Internal Waterproofing

Internal waterproofing refers to waterproofing methods that are applied from the inside of the basement. These methods include sealing cracks and joints, installing a French drain system, or applying waterproofing paint or membranes to the walls and floor.

Advantages of Internal Waterproofing

Internal waterproofing is relatively easy to install, and it does not affect the exterior appearance of your home. It is also less expensive compared to external waterproofing and can be a good option for small-scale waterproofing projects.

External Waterproofing Methods

Explanation of External Waterproofing

External waterproofing refers to waterproofing methods that are applied to the exterior of the basement walls and foundation. This can include installing a waterproof membrane, digging around the foundation and installing drain tiles, or applying a waterproof coating to the outside of the walls.

Advantages of External Waterproofing

External waterproofing is a more comprehensive solution for waterproofing your basement. It is ideal for homes with serious waterproofing problems and can provide long-term protection for your basement. However, it is a more complex and expensive solution compared to internal waterproofing.

Sump Pump Installation

Explanation of Sump Pump Installation

A sump pump is a device that removes water from a sump pit in your basement. It is installed in the lowest part of your basement to collect and pump out any water that enters the basement.

Importance of Sump Pump Installation in Waterproofing

Installing a sump pump is an important aspect of basement waterproofing. It helps to keep your basement dry and prevent water damage by removing water from the basement as soon as it enters.

Foundation Crack Repair

Explanation of Foundation Crack Repair

Foundation crack repair involves fixing any cracks that may have formed in the foundation of your home. These cracks can allow water to seep into the basement, so it is important to repair them as soon as they are discovered.

Importance of Foundation Crack Repair in Waterproofing

Foundation crack repair is a critical component of basement waterproofing. By repairing any cracks in the foundation, you can prevent water from entering your basement and causing damage.

Cove Joint

Explanation of Cove Joint

A cove joint is the point where the basement floor meets the wall. It is a common area for water to seep into the basement, so it is important to properly seal this joint to prevent water damage.

Importance of Cove Joint in Waterproofing

Sealing the cove joint is an important step in waterproofing your basement. By sealing this joint, you can prevent water from entering your basement and causing damage.

How do you know if your basement needs waterproofing?

A wet basement is not only an eyesore but also a serious issue that can cause significant damage to your home. As a homeowner, it is essential to know the signs of a wet basement and when to take action.

Signs of a Wet Basement

  • Damp or musty smell in the basement
  • Water puddles or stains on the basement floor or walls
  • Peeling or blistering paint on basement walls
  • Cracks in the basement walls or floor
  • Warped or buckled basement flooring
  • Molds or mildew growth
  • Rising humidity levels in the basement

Why does my basement floor get wet?

Common causes of basement floor wetness

Explanation of common causes of basement floor wetness:

There are various factors that contribute to a wet basement floor, including high water table levels, clogged gutters, poor grading, and leaks in plumbing or roofing systems. Another common cause is insufficient waterproofing in the basement, which allows water to seep in through cracks and joints.

Importance of identifying the cause of basement floor wetness:

It is important to identify the cause of basement floor wetness in order to address the issue effectively. Failing to do so can result in further damage to the basement, as well as potential health hazards due to mold and mildew growth.

Prevention of basement floor wetness

Steps to prevent basement floor wetness:

To prevent basement floor wetness, it is recommended to properly maintain gutters and downspouts, ensure that grading slopes away from the foundation, fix leaks in plumbing and roofing systems promptly, and install a reliable waterproofing system.

Importance of preventing basement floor wetness:

Preventing basement floor wetness helps to maintain the structural integrity of the basement and reduces the risk of damage to the contents and belongings stored there. It also minimizes the risk of mold and mildew growth, which can be harmful to your health. By taking steps to prevent basement floor wetness, you can ensure that your basement remains dry and safe for years to come.
